Output c9904516c494c143e869f76e66032b29b4612e3cd7f4e5d0005c2a07f2c8a6ad:0

value
630776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6a3246713526c63b73807998e89b0b43b57eab8 OP_EQUAL
address
3MFuxuyFLUCxob1zjwspVsMiPhr18QhfF8
transaction
c9904516c494c143e869f76e66032b29b4612e3cd7f4e5d0005c2a07f2c8a6ad
spent
true